In this animated lecture, I will teach you about physical properties of metals and nonmetals. • Q: What are the 5 physical properties of metals? • Ans: Following are the 5 different physical properties of metals. • 1) Metals are solids at room temperature except mercury. • 2) Metals have luster. It meas that metals are shiney. • 3) Metals are ductile. They can be shaped into long wires. • 4) Metals are malleable. They can be drawn into sheets without breaking. • 5) Metals are good conductor of heat and current. • 6) Metals have high density. They are hard. • Q: What are the 5 physical properties of non-metals? • Q: Explain physical properties of nonmetals? • Q: Give examples of properties of nonmetals? • Ans: Following are the 5 different physical properties of nonmetals. • 1) Non-metals are often gases, but there are some exceptions. • For example, bromine is liquid and carbon is solid at room temperature. • 2) Non-metals are dull. It is because they don't reflect light very well. • 3) Non-metals are brittle. They cannot be bend easily. • 4) Non-metals are insulators. They are bad conducted of heat and current. • 5) Non-metals have low density.
